The duration of treatment will vary for each client depending on various
factors. Some of these factors are, the seriousness and longevity
of your addiction, the types of drugs you abused, as well as whether or not you may have a co-occurring mental health
disorder arising from or intensified by your drug use.

At first, the rehab program will provide physical detoxification.
By so doing, it will allow you to clear your body and mind of all drug and alcohol (as well as their traces and remaining toxins) that you were
abusing.
After that, you will spend most of the remaining time in therapy
resolving all the root causes of your addiction.
To this end, this type of treatment might put
you in in a better position to discover all the factors that influenced you to abusing drugs in the first
place. In the process, long-term rehabilitation can teach
you other coping mechanisms that you can utilize to prevent
yourself from reverting.
